summaryrefslogtreecommitdiffstats
path: root/pom.xml
diff options
context:
space:
mode:
authorPamela Dragosh <pdragosh@research.att.com>2018-02-19 11:37:11 -0500
committerPamela Dragosh <pdragosh@research.att.com>2018-02-20 10:20:37 -0500
commit29c8d903616ba7691c890e2e15fbe3a956fe3c50 (patch)
treeb43d1a81805b2bd6b5d292700517678b2c1aa315 /pom.xml
parent19d3bfa5a1e6f69cde7a5e814b1975330249dcd0 (diff)
Consolidating and organizing dependencies
This is the first sweep to organize the dependencies. I did upgrade the JUnit in this repo to 4.12 as I thought this would be harmless. Issue-ID: POLICY-626 Change-Id: I4dc120d2d48830b282d9a173ab69cc553a4d5e78 Signed-off-by: Pamela Dragosh <pdragosh@research.att.com>
Diffstat (limited to 'pom.xml')
-rw-r--r--pom.xml53
1 files changed, 52 insertions, 1 deletions
diff --git a/pom.xml b/pom.xml
index bab777b1..bea8f47b 100644
--- a/pom.xml
+++ b/pom.xml
@@ -58,9 +58,24 @@
<sonar.jacoco.itReportPath>${project.basedir}/../target/code-coverage/jacoco-it.exec</sonar.jacoco.itReportPath>
<sonar.dynamicAnalysis>reuseReports</sonar.dynamicAnalysis>
- <!-- Project common dependency versions -->
+ <!--
+ Shared between policy/* project repositories - same version
+ -->
+ <junit.version>4.12</junit.version>
<logback.version>1.2.3</logback.version>
+ <log4j.version>1.2.17</log4j.version>
+ <javax.persistence.version>2.1.0</javax.persistence.version>
+
+ <!--
+ Shared between policy/* project repositories - different version
+ -->
+ <eclipselink.version>2.6.0</eclipselink.version>
+ <mariadb.jdbc.version>1.2.3</mariadb.jdbc.version>
+
+ <!-- Project common dependency versions -->
<javax.persistence.api.version>1.0.2</javax.persistence.api.version>
+ <h2.version>1.4.186</h2.version>
+
</properties>
@@ -104,6 +119,42 @@
</repository>
<!-- LF repositories END -->
</repositories>
+
+ <dependencyManagement>
+ <dependencies>
+ <dependency>
+ <groupId>ch.qos.logback</groupId>
+ <artifactId>logback-classic</artifactId>
+ <version>${logback.version}</version>
+ </dependency>
+ <dependency>
+ <groupId>junit</groupId>
+ <artifactId>junit</artifactId>
+ <version>${junit.version}</version>
+ </dependency>
+ <dependency>
+ <groupId>log4j</groupId>
+ <artifactId>log4j</artifactId>
+ <version>${log4j.version}</version>
+ </dependency>
+ <dependency>
+ <groupId>com.h2database</groupId>
+ <artifactId>h2</artifactId>
+ <version>${h2.version}</version>
+ <scope>test</scope>
+ </dependency>
+ <dependency>
+ <groupId>org.eclipse.persistence</groupId>
+ <artifactId>javax.persistence</artifactId>
+ <version>${javax.persistence.version}</version>
+ </dependency>
+ <dependency>
+ <groupId>org.eclipse.persistence</groupId>
+ <artifactId>eclipselink</artifactId>
+ <version>${eclipselink.version}</version>
+ </dependency>
+ </dependencies>
+ </dependencyManagement>
<build>
<pluginManagement>